Restructuring Logistics - Shipping Essar Group launches Cyprus-registered arm Our Bureau
Mumbai , Aug. 17 As part of a major restructuring exercise in its shipping and logistics business, the Essar Group on Thursday announced that Essar Shipping will be brought under the the Group's new fully owned subsidiary, Essar Shipping and Logistics Ltd (ESLL), registered in Cyprus. The new subsidiary will own 77 per cent of Essar Shipping. The restructuring exercise will be spearheaded by Essar Global Ltd, which has investments in Essar Steel, Essar Oil and Essar Power, and has an asset base of over $6 billion.
3 operating cos
As part of the re-organisation plan, ESLL will have three operating companies under its umbrella Essar Shipping Ltd, Essar Logistics Ltd and Vadinar Oil Terminal Ltd (VOTL). VOTL, which will now be a fully owned subsidiary of the Cyprus-registered company, is setting up a 32-million-tonne terminal at Vadinar in Gujarat. It is likely to be operational by September 2006.
Unlocking value
The company claimed that the restructuring was primarily intended to unlock shareholders value in these businesses and provide a sharper focus to these business segments. It also claimed that the re-organisation would make the new subsidiary a top integrated logistics provider for steel mills, oil refineries and thermal power companies across the world. Analysts however see a different reason for the restructuring initiative. First, by making VOTL a subsidiary of the Cyprus subsidiary, the company could tap the overseas market for funds, especially as the terminal project had faced considerable time and cost overruns. Also, the company's shipping business could benefit from a lighter tax regime, as the new subsidiary will own 77 per cent of Essar Shipping. Essar Shipping owns a fleet of 27 vessels, including very large crude carriers, tankers and bulk carriers. Mr Sanjay Mehta will assume the responsibility of CEO of ESLL and continue as Managing Director of Essar Shipping Ltd. Mr A.R. Ramakrishnan, who is currently the COO, has been inducted into the board of ESL as an executive director and will be designated CEO.
